WebBiotin is a cofactor for carboxylase enzymes. There are five human enzymes for which biotin is a coenzyme: acetyl-CoA carboxylase I (soluble cytoplasm), acetyl-CoA carboxylase II (mitochondrial fatty acid oxidation), pyruvate carboxylase, methylcrotonyl-CoA carboxylase, and propionyl-CoA carboxylase. WebCofactor (biochemistry) The succinate dehydrogenase complex showing several cofactors, including flavin, iron–sulfur centers, and heme. A cofactor is a non- protein chemical compound or metallic ion that is required for an enzyme 's role as a catalyst (a catalyst is a substance that increases the rate of a chemical reaction ).
